Overview
The Museum of Modern Art (MoMA) is a place that fuels creativity, inspired by modern and contemporary art. It houses renowned artworks and offers a rich cultural experience.
One of the most influential museums of modern art in the world, featuring works by Van Gogh, Picasso, and Warhol.

Local Insights
Cultural Context
Why Locals Love It: A cultural hub with a rich history of modern art, offering a variety of exhibitions and events throughout the year.
Historical Significance: Founded in 1929, MoMA has been a pioneer in collecting and exhibiting modern art, playing a significant role in the art world.
